Select “PCM” or “Dolby Digital” 
using [
U / D], then press 
[ENTER/OK].
PCM:
Records PCM audio for the best 
quality sound.
Dolby Digital: Records Dolby Digital audio for good 
quality sound.
5
Press [SETUP] to exit.
Note
• “PCM” stands for Pulse Code Modulation. It 
changes analogue sound to digital sound without 
compressing audio data.
• When the recording mode is set at other than XP, 
the unit records “Dolby Digital” audio automatically 
even if you selected “PCM”.
Basic Recording
Follow the steps below to record a TV programme.
1
Press [
ON / STANDBY] to turn on 
the unit.
Turn on the TV and be sure to select the input to 
which the unit is connected.
2
Press [OPEN / CLOSE 
O] to open the 
disc tray.
3
Place the disc on the disc tray with 
its label facing up. Be sure to align 
the disc with the disc tray guide.
4
Press [OPEN / CLOSE 
O] to close 
the disc tray. 
5
Select the recording mode using 
[REC MODE]. 
(See page 32.)
6
Select the desired channel to record 
using [PROG. 
 / 
] or 
[the Number buttons].
7
Press [REC 
I
] to start recording.
The “
●” mark will be displayed for 5 seconds.
To pause the recording, press [PAUSE 
p]. Press 
[PAUSE 
por [REC 
I
] again to restart the 
recording.
8
Press [STOP 
S] to stop the recording.
This operation may take a few moments to 
complete.
Hint
• You can change the channel while in the REC pause 
mode.
Note
• Recording starts immediately and continues until the 
disc is full or you stop recording.
• You cannot change the recording mode in the REC 
or REC pause mode.
• If you want to monitor the programme that you are 
recording, make sure the device such as a Satellite 
Box is turned off or press [DISPLAY] when it is 
connected to AV2.
• NTSC recording is prohibited in this unit.
• Up to 99 titles can be recorded on the DVD-RW/-R 
discs.
• Up to 49 titles can be recorded on the DVD+RW/+R 
discs.
